The Verdict: Which is Better?

When placing Lemon Flavored Wafers and breakfast bar side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.

Lemon Flavored Wafers is the more energy-dense option here, packing 113 more calories per 100g than breakfast bar.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.

However, watch out for the sugar content. Lemon Flavored Wafers contains significantly more sugar (40g) compared to the milder breakfast bar (20g). If you are monitoring your insulin levels or trying to cut down on sweets, breakfast bar is undeniably the healthier pick.
